ICS35.240.50中文版:金融服务扩展(XFS)接口说明-现金取款设备类

需积分: 18 50 下载量 123 浏览量 更新于2024-08-10 收藏 3.32MB PDF 举报
"通用远程密钥加载计划命令-software systems architecture (第二版 英文版 高清)" 本文档详细介绍了通用远程密钥加载计划命令,这是IT领域中关于安全和加密的重要概念,特别是与软件系统架构相关的部分。在5.2章节中,主要讨论了在两个远端密钥加载计划之间交换命令的机制,这些命令适用于使用签名的远端密钥加载计划和使用证书的远端密钥加载计划。这部分内容旨在确保在远程设备间安全地传输和验证密钥。 5.2.1 WFS_CMD_PIN_START_KEY_EXCHANGE命令是启动密钥传递过程的关键步骤。这个命令允许主机启动密钥交换,其输出值在后续的WFS_CMD_PIN_IMPORT_RSA_ENCIPHERED_PKCS7_KEY和WFS_CMD_PIN_IMPORT_RSA_SIGNED_DES_KEY命令中用于验证加密器的身份,确保它正与正确的主机进行通信。这些命令共同构成了密钥交换过程的完整流程。 在执行WFS_CMD_PIN_START_KEY_EXCHANGE命令时,无须输入参数,但会返回一个输出参数LPWFSPINSTARTKEYEXCHANGE,其中包含了一个指向加密器生成的随机数字的指针。这个随机数字用于验证主机发送的密钥传输消息。如果PIN设备不支持生成或校验随机数字,它将返回一个零长度的随机数和空的lpbData指针。此外,可能会出现如WFS_ERR_PIN_ACCESSDENIED这样的特定错误码,表示加密模块未初始化或由于供应商描述的原因未准备就绪。 这篇资料还提到了金融服务扩展(XFS)接口,特别是在现金取款设备类接口的标准,如ICS35.240.50中的规定。这部分内容对于理解和实现ATM机和其他金融自助设备的安全通信至关重要。程序员参考部分详细列出了各种信息命令,如WFS_INF_CDM_STATUS、WFS_INF_CDM_CAPABILITIES等,这些命令用于获取设备状态、能力信息以及与现金单元、货币兑换等相关的详细数据。 这些知识点涉及到加密技术、远程密钥管理、设备交互协议以及金融服务行业的标准,它们对于构建安全的分布式系统和确保金融交易的安全性具有重要意义。了解并掌握这些内容对于IT专业人士,尤其是从事安全和支付系统开发的工程师来说是必要的。